Description

The Analytics team at MOBKOI is in an exciting phase. This is an opportunity to join a talented team at a rare phase point, where we have an open brief to learn and work with contemporary technologies to improve the reporting capabilities and application of data within the company.

Initially, the Data Analyst Apprentice will support in collecting and analysing the data that Mobkoi receives for its operations and to present the information to both publishing and sales teams. In addition, we will be evaluating and deploying various modern data tools and platforms (esp. within Google Cloud: Data Studio, Big Query). There will be an opportunity to learn about and develop internal tools using these technologies.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Support the Analytics function and projects.
  • Developing tools and reports on our internal reporting platform (Currently Google Cloud).
  • Pro-actively investigating discrepancies and errors in data and reporting errors and looking for optimisation routes.
  • Responsible for generating media campaign reports and utilising available resources to fulfil data requests from various functions. Support on larger insight pieces to advise business stakeholders on the next steps.

Entry requirements

KEY SKILLS & COMPETENCIES

  • Strong Numerical & Analytical Skills.
  • Fundamental Data Analysis skills (sound gathering, interpretation and visualisation of data based on creative/KPIs/client needs).
  • A demonstrable passion for data analysis & problem solving.
  • Competence with modern data analysis tools (SQL, Big Query, Data Studio, and Python, Jupyter Notebooks) and strong willingness to learn.
  • Supporting Excel Knowledge (sumifs, vlookups, pivot tables, index/match).
  • Ability to drive projects from inception to completion.
DESIREABLE

  • Master's/Bachelor’s Degree in a relevant numerical subject: Mathematics, Engineering, Data Science, Economics OR a relevant A-level.
  • Understanding of the fundamentals of digital advertising & marketing is a bonus.
BEHAVIOURS

  • Curiosity - seeking opportunities to learn from multiple channels and novel sources
  • Team Player - acting as an asset to the team to achieve group goals
  • Change – self-starter with strong sense of personal ownership & willingness to challenge status quo
  • Clear Communicator - ability to clearly communicate insights and recommendations from data, and to gather requirements and feedback from colleagues
  • Positivity - ‘I can do attitude’ and growth mindset
  • Planner - creating the path/steps to reach an aim, outcome or complete an objective
  • Consistency & Persistence - maintaining pace in development, overcoming challenges and problems
